Metformin as an add-on to insulin improves periodontal response during orthodontic tooth movement in type 1 diabetic rats.

Abstract

BACKGROUND

Type 1 diabetes (T1D) is associated with delayed tissue healing and bone loss. Periodontal tissues during tooth movement (OTM) in T1D and under diabetic treatment are poorly understood. We aimed to study the effect of metformin as an add-on to insulin therapy on periodontal structures during OTM in T1D rats.

METHODS

Rats were divided into normoglycemic (NG, n = 20) and streptozotocin-induced diabetic groups that were untreated (T1D, n = 20), treated with insulin (I-T1D, n = 20), or treated with insulin plus metformin (IM-T1D, n = 20). After 7 days of treatment, the first right upper molar (M1) was moved mesially. At days 0, 3, 7 and 14, the pattern of OTM and the periodontal tissues were analyzed by micro-CT, histomorphometry, and immunohistochemistry for TRAP.

RESULTS

In T1D, major osteoclastogenic activity and bone loss versus other groups were confirmed by a greater TRAP-positive cell number and reabsorption surface on both the pressure and tension sides for 14 days (p < 0.01). Additionally, we observed low bone volume density. Metformin plus insulin resulted in a daily insulin dose reduction and major glycemic control versus I-T1D. Although no significant differences were observed between I-T1D and IM-T1D, the tooth displacement and inclination, periodontal ligament thickness, and alveolar bone density on the pressure side in IM-T1D were similar to that of NG (p > 0.05).

CONCLUSION

Antidiabetic treatment reduces severe periodontal damage during applied orthodontic force in T1D untreated rats. Metformin as an add-on to insulin therapy resulted in glycemic control and a periodontal tissue response to orthodontic forces that was similar to that of normoglycemic rats.

摘要

背景

1 型糖尿病(T1D)与组织愈合延迟和骨丢失有关。在 T1D 中,牙周组织在牙齿移动(OTM)期间以及在糖尿病治疗下的情况了解甚少。我们旨在研究二甲双胍作为胰岛素治疗的附加治疗对 T1D 大鼠 OTM 期间牙周结构的影响。

方法

将大鼠分为正常血糖(NG,n=20)和链脲佐菌素诱导的糖尿病组,未治疗(T1D,n=20)、胰岛素治疗(I-T1D,n=20)或胰岛素加二甲双胍治疗(IM-T1D,n=20)。治疗 7 天后,将第一右上磨牙(M1)向近中移动。在第 0、3、7 和 14 天,通过 micro-CT、组织形态计量学和 TRAP 免疫组织化学分析 OTM 模式和牙周组织。

结果

在 T1D 中,通过在压力和张力侧上 14 天具有更多的 TRAP 阳性细胞数和吸收表面,证实了主要的破骨细胞生成活性和骨丢失与其他组相比(p<0.01)。此外,我们观察到低骨体积密度。与 I-T1D 相比,二甲双胍加胰岛素导致每日胰岛素剂量减少和主要血糖控制。尽管在 I-T1D 和 IM-T1D 之间未观察到显著差异,但 IM-T1D 中的牙齿移位和倾斜、牙周韧带厚度和牙槽骨密度与 NG 相似(p>0.05)。

结论

抗糖尿病治疗可减少未经治疗的 T1D 大鼠应用正畸力时严重的牙周损伤。二甲双胍作为胰岛素治疗的附加治疗可实现血糖控制和牙周组织对正畸力的反应,与正常血糖大鼠相似。
